Understanding the Science of Weight Loss
Before we dive in the tips, it's important to understand the science behind weight loss. When you eat more calories than you burn, one's body stores excess energy as fat. To lose weight, you should create a calorie deficit by eating fewer calories or burning more calories by taking exercise and exercise.

Top Tips to Lose Weight Fast


1. Create a Calorie Deficit: Aim for a day-to-day calorie deficit of 500-1000 calories to promote weight reduction while still providing one's body with enough energy.
2. Eat Protein-Rich Foods: Protein takes more energy to digest, which will help increase your metabolic process reduce hunger. Aim for 1.6-2.2 grams of protein per kilogram of body mass.
3. Incorporate HIIT Workouts: High-Intensity Interval Training (HIIT) work outs are effective for burning calories and building muscle. Aim for 15-20 minutes of HIIT exercises daily.
4. Drink Plenty of Water: Staying hydrated may help boost your metabolism and reduce appetite. Aim for no less than 8 cups (64 ounces) of water per day.
5. Get Enough Sleep: Poor sleep can disrupt hormones that regulate hunger and fullness, ultimately causing weight gain. Aim for 7-9 hours of sleep per night.
6. Eat Fiber-Rich Foods: Fiber can help reduce hunger and increase satiety. Aim for 25-30 grams of fiber each day from foods like fruits, vegetables, and whole grains.
7. Reduce Sugar Intake: Consuming high numbers of sugar can lead to insulin resistance and extra weight. Aim for at most 25 grams of sugar per day.
8. Incorporate Strength Training: Building muscle through resistance training can help raise your metabolism and burn more calories at rest.
9. Eat More Healthy Fats: Healthy fats like avocado, nuts, and olive oil will help reduce hunger and increase satiety.
10. Monitor Your Progress: Tracking your progress will help you stay motivated and make adjustments to your diet and exercise plan as required.

Additional Tips for Sustainable Weight Loss
1. Focus on Whole Foods: Focus on whole, unprocessed foods like fruits, vegetables, grain, lean proteins, and healthy fats.
2. Be Patient: Losing weight quickly may not be healthy or sustainable. Aim for a gradual weight loss of 0.5-1 kg each week.
3. Avoid Fad Diets: Fad diets could be restrictive and may even not provide adequate nutrition. Focus on making sustainable changes in lifestyle instead.
4. Get Support: Having a support system can help you stay motivated and accountable on your weight loss journey.
